Expert Tips for Selecting Your Tools

  • Assess your primary use case before purchasing. Consider whether you need tools for occasional home projects or demanding professional applications, as this will influence battery capacity and motor power requirements
  • Invest in a quality battery system from a reputable manufacturer. Compatible battery platforms allow you to use the same batteries across multiple devices, maximizing your investment
  • Evaluate runtime specifications carefully. Check how long batteries maintain full power output, not just total runtime, as performance degradation can affect work quality
  • Consider ergonomics and weight distribution. Lighter, well-balanced cordless devices reduce user fatigue during extended work sessions
  • Research warranty coverage and customer support. Established manufacturers typically offer comprehensive warranties and readily available replacement parts
  • Look for variable speed controls and adjustable settings. These features provide greater versatility and allow optimization for different materials and applications
  • Start with a starter kit rather than purchasing individual items. Kits typically offer better value and include essential charging infrastructure

Caring for Your Battery-Powered Devices

Proper maintenance extends the lifespan of your battery-operated equipment and ensures consistent performance. Battery care represents the most critical aspect of ownership. Store batteries in cool, dry locations away from extreme temperatures, which can degrade lithium-ion cells. Avoid completely depleting batteries before recharging, as this practice reduces their overall longevity.

Charge batteries regularly during periods of non-use rather than allowing them to sit dormant for extended periods. Most modern chargers feature smart technology that prevents overcharging, but disconnecting fully charged batteries from chargers promotes optimal battery health. Inspect charging contacts periodically and clean them gently if corrosion appears.

Device maintenance follows similar principles to traditional tools. Keep motor vents clear of dust and debris, clean chuck and bit connections regularly, and store equipment in protective cases when not in use. Lubricate moving parts according to manufacturer recommendations, and inspect cables and connections for damage.

Professional servicing becomes necessary when performance declines despite proper care. Many authorized dealers offer battery testing and refurbishment services, which can be more economical than replacement in some situations. Maintaining detailed service records helps identify patterns and address issues proactively.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long do batteries typically last before requiring replacement?

Most quality lithium-ion batteries maintain acceptable performance for three to five years with proper care. Factors affecting longevity include charge cycle frequency, storage conditions, and whether batteries are completely depleted regularly. Professional-grade batteries often last longer than budget alternatives due to superior internal construction and thermal management systems. When performance degrades noticeably, battery replacement is typically more cost-effective than purchasing entirely new equipment.

Can cordless power tools match the performance of traditional corded equipment?

Modern battery-operated tools now rival or exceed corded alternatives in most applications. Advanced motor design, optimized power delivery, and intelligent voltage regulation ensure consistent performance throughout battery discharge cycles. For most standard applications, you will notice no practical difference in capability. High-demand professional applications may still benefit from corded equipment for unlimited runtime, but battery technology continues closing this gap rapidly.

What should I consider when choosing between different battery voltages?

Battery voltage directly correlates with power output and application suitability. Eighteen-volt systems offer excellent balance for general-purpose work and homeowner applications. Twenty-volt and higher systems deliver greater power for professional and heavy-duty applications. Compact twelve-volt tools suit tight spaces and light-duty tasks. Consider your primary applications and the types of materials you will work with when selecting appropriate voltage levels. Compatibility with existing tools in your collection should also influence your decision.

Are battery-operated tools suitable for professional contractors?

Absolutely. Many professional contractors now exclusively rely on cordless equipment for improved efficiency and reduced setup time. Professional-grade equipment options are specifically designed to withstand demanding job site conditions while delivering consistent performance. The key is selecting commercial-rated tools from reputable manufacturers rather than consumer-grade alternatives. Professional battery systems often offer faster charging times and longer runtimes, justifying the investment for contractors managing multiple projects.

What is the average cost difference between cordless and traditional corded tools?

Initial investment for cordless systems typically exceeds corded alternatives by twenty to forty percent when accounting for batteries and chargers. However, this premium decreases significantly when comparing total cost of ownership over several years. Cordless systems eliminate extension cord purchases, reduce project completion time, and often outlast corded alternatives due to fewer mechanical stresses. Starter kits provide excellent value and help spread initial costs across multiple tools while ensuring battery compatibility.
